Transaction 880ea58f6e74cc91f89d004be3c1d4c9e5df4e9f67e94fd341bde85327f91281

2 Input
1 Outputs
  • 880ea58f6e74cc91f89d004be3c1d4c9e5df4e9f67e94fd341bde85327f91281:0
  • value  29169000
    address  199WC33vnvXjvv2P6ArrGtQ2Yf4X7m1cDU